一、美国VPS基础系统参数优化
美国VPS的基础系统参数优化是性能提升的第一步。需要调整内核参数,通过修改/etc/sysctl.conf文件优化TCP/IP协议栈。对于高并发应用,建议增加net.ipv4.tcp_max_syn_backlog和net.core.somaxconn的值,提升连接处理能力。内存管理方面,应合理设置vm.swappiness参数,建议值在10-30之间,避免过度使用交换分区导致性能下降。文件系统优化也不容忽视,针对ext4文件系统可调整journaling模式,在数据安全性和性能之间取得平衡。对于SSD存储的美国VPS,建议启用discard选项并定期执行fstrim,保持SSD性能稳定。时区设置同样重要,确保美国VPS使用正确的时区(如America/New_York)可避免应用程序时间戳混乱。
二、美国VPS网络性能专项优化
美国VPS的网络延迟和带宽利用率直接影响用户体验。针对跨洋网络特点,应优化TCP窗口大小,调整net.ipv4.tcp_window_scaling和net.ipv4.tcp_rmem/net.ipv4.tcp_wmem参数,提升大文件传输效率。BBR拥塞控制算法在美国VPS上表现优异,可通过加载tcp_bbr模块替代默认的cubic算法,显著改善中国用户访问速度。对于高延迟链路,适当增加net.ipv4.tcp_sack和net.ipv4.tcp_timestamps有助于提升吞吐量。
美国VPS的DNS解析速度直接影响服务响应时间。建议配置本地DNS缓存服务如dnsmasq或unbound,减少DNS查询延迟。同时应优化/etc/resolv.conf文件,优先使用美国本土的公共DNS服务器(如Google的8.8.8.8或Cloudflare的1.1.1.1)。对于WordPress等CMS系统,可通过插件实现DNS预获取,提前解析页面中的外部资源域名。
三、美国VPS安全与监控配置
美国VPS的安全配置不容忽视。应修改SSH默认端口,禁用root直接登录,并配置fail2ban防止暴力破解。防火墙建议使用iptables或firewalld,仅开放必要端口,对美国VPS的入站流量进行严格过滤。定期安全更新至关重要,设置自动安全更新可确保系统漏洞及时修补。监控方面,建议安装netdata或Prometheus+Grafana组合,实时监控美国VPS的CPU、内存、磁盘和网络使用情况。日志集中管理也很重要,配置logrotate防止日志文件过大,同时可使用rsyslog将关键日志转发到远程服务器备份。